Hyundai Accent: Immobilizer Control Unit. Repair 
procedures - Immobilizer System - Body Electrical SystemHyundai Accent: Immobilizer Control Unit. Repair procedures

Replacement

1.
Disconnect the negative (-) battery terminal.
2.
Remove the crash pad lower panel.
(Refer to the BD group - "Crash pad")
3.
Remove the BCM unit and the SMARTRA unit(A).
[USA]

4.
Remove the SMARTRA unit (A) from the bracket with loosening a shear bolt (B).
[CANADA]

5.
Installation is the reverse of removal procedure.
